What the DOOR LOCK error code actually means

Your LG washer is showing this error because it cannot detect that the door is fully closed and locked. The washer will not run unless the door is securely shut as a safety measure to prevent water leaks. Try pushing the door firmly until you hear a click, and then restart the cycle.

Most common causes of DOOR LOCK

Ranked by how often they cause this code
  1. 1Door not fully closed
  2. 2Obstruction in the door or seal
  3. 3Faulty door latch assembly
  4. 4Damaged or loose wiring to the door lock
  5. 5Control board not sending or reading lock signal

Questions people ask about DOOR LOCK

What does DOOR LOCK mean on a LG washer?
The DOOR LOCK error means the washer's control system cannot confirm that the door is properly closed and latched. The machine requires a verified locked door before it will begin or continue a wash cycle. This is a safety feature to prevent the drum from spinning with an open or unsecured door. The error can result from a door not fully pushed shut, an obstruction in the door seal, or a faulty door latch assembly.
Is it safe to use my LG washer when the DOOR LOCK error appears?
No, the washer will not operate while the DOOR LOCK error is active, which is by design. Running the machine with an improperly secured door could result in water leaking onto the floor or the door opening during a spin cycle. Do not attempt to bypass or force the lock mechanism. Diagnose and resolve the root cause before resuming use.
How much does it cost to repair a DOOR LOCK error on an LG washer?
If the fix is simply closing the door properly or removing an obstruction, there is no parts cost involved. If the door latch assembly needs replacement, parts typically range from $15 to $60 depending on the model, with professional labor adding $75 to $150 or more depending on your area. Wiring repairs or control board replacement would fall at the higher end of the repair cost spectrum.
How do I fix the DOOR LOCK error on my LG washer?
Start by pushing the door firmly closed until you hear a click, then try restarting the cycle. Check the door boot seal for any clothing or debris that might be blocking a full close. If the error continues, inspect the door latch assembly for visible damage or looseness, and check the wiring connector at the latch for any loose or corroded pins. If the latch assembly is defective, it will need to be replaced.
Will resetting my LG washer clear the DOOR LOCK error?
A reset may temporarily clear the error code, but if the underlying problem is not resolved, the error will return when you attempt to run a cycle. To reset, unplug the washer for about 30 seconds and plug it back in. If the door latch or wiring has a physical or electrical fault, a reset alone will not fix it.
